In the first stage a questionnaire was completed by each participant to
gather demographic data (e.g. user's background, prior experience in Web
GIS, gender). Also participants were provided with the same Likert-type
items (Table 1) used in the online survey to understand what they believe
about each trust component. In the second stage participants were given
three simple tasks, one for each Web GIS application (in different order),
and they were asked to verbally express their trust perceptions.
Finally, participants were asked which interface they trust the most and
why and also their perceptions about the trustee attributes. For example,
for the legend item (and for all other elements) the following questions
were asked (Table 2). With the guidance of the observer they were then
asked to assess each trust component on each application separately.
